POSTMAN CONTROLS
To see the garage contents {GET METHOD} endpoint -> localhost:8082/api/garage/status
To see issued tickets {GET METHOD} endpoint -> localhost:8082/api/tickets/status
To add a vehicle to the parking lot {POST METHOD} endpoint -> localhost:8082/api/tickets/create
Submitted data must be in this format
-> {
"reasonForApplication" : "park",
"carPlaque" : "34-LO-2000",
"carColor" : "White",
"carType" : "Car"
}
To exit from the parking lot, i.e. cancel the issued ticket {POST METHOD} endpoint -> localhost:8082/api/tickets/delete
!Enter parameters with postman key and value
!Endpoint should be like this (localhost:8082/api/tickets/delete?carPlaque=34-LO-2000)
NOTES
#Since a database was not desired, I used a hashMap<Integer, Vehicle> for the garage on inMemory and a List on inMemory to see the tickets that were cut.

#In order not to suffer from future objectivity weakness, I wrapped each of my concrete classes with the Entity interface that I created as abstract.
#I have overridden the equals, hashCode methods in all my concrete models so that the reference equality checks I have used will give a correct result.
#I used the dtos I had created in order not to open an entity directly to the outside. I did not create a dto with the contents of the garage just to show the tickets and garage status in inMemory, because it is requested in this way as per the scenario.
#Since there is no DAO layer in the scenario, I created and used the List and HashMap<Integer, Vehicle> data structures in inMemory within their own services.
#I used my DtoConverters over a single dto. The reason for this is that the incoming ticket information contains both Vehicle and Ticket information. That is, to be processed through a single input.
#I wrote all the logic of adding cars on GarageService. I did not add a comment line between them, but I specified the method names in a descriptive way.
